Computer Numerical Control Aluminium Fabrication : A Comprehensive Overview

CNC aluminum fabrication employs sophisticated read more automated systems to precisely form items from solid aluminum stock. This technique offers unparalleled precision , allowing for the creation of complex designs with exceptional finish . The procedure typically includes designing a digital model, producing machine code, and then implementing this code on a CNC mill . Various cutting cutters, such as rotary bits, are used to subtract material and achieve the required finished outcome .

CNC Systems for Al Blanks and Processes

Working with Computer Numerical Control systems is essential for creating high-quality aluminum items. The blank itself presents specific issues due to its risk to bend and its relatively soft nature. Common methods involve cutting, reaming, and rotating . Using the proper tooling material – usually carbide – and fine-tuning cutting like rate, rpm, and depth of cut is crucial to achieve a quality surface appearance and precise dimensions . Furthermore, adequate workholding is necessary to inhibit shifting during the machining operation.
